I forgot to post some of the small setup changes I made to the Shelby Cobra that I think helped at 60s Watkins Glen to make the car more consistent.
  • Increased the camber (no idea if it helped, but I jsut did it and left the change in)
  • Reduced front toe out (less negative), and put in rear toe in (more positive). This was to combat the sudden snap oversteer
  • Tweaked the pressures for the circuit and track temps
  • fuel for 20min race
  • Decreased diff power by a click to 20% so it was nicer when getting on the throttle on corner exit. Also increased the diff coast to 50% to reduce the oversteer off throttle.

While I'm at it, I will include the setup I have currently for tomorrow's race at Riverside Long. I was struggling with the car on that track, so I made something that gets very understeery at points. Its probably too much, so I might change it before the race, but I think this current version is nice and stable to last the whole race at the very least even if it is not too fast. Compared to the Watkins setup, I have:
  • Adjusted tyre pressures slightly to match the track
  • Increased the toe in dramatically on the front and rear (more positive). This makes it very understeery.
  • Stiffened the dampers, I feel this has made the car less twitchy and wobbly on the brakes. 
  • Reduced the diff power to 10%
  • Increased the gear ratio for more top speed
One thing I didn't go at with either setup is the suspension and anti-rollbars. This is probably a mistake. I possibly could have gotten my desired effect with these and not be using so much toe in.
